A Christmas Reunion (1994 TV Movie)
9/10
The title is not quite appropriate
13 August 2006
a Christmas Reunion is a treasure in my video collection. A story of two parallel lives in the past, the middle generation has passed away and there's no connection, between paternal grandfather and grandson.

Both stories contains a marriages which were contrary to the families involved. In the first the parents died in a car accident.In the other the father died in the war, and the mother when the child was born.

Almost half the cast has made this movie only yet the result is extraordinary. Being a romantic I had hoped for a total reunion, as the title imply, but this ending with its promise of something better, is even better. This film is a story for a pass-time, but can also give something to reflect about.

Of course it is strongly recommended to all.

Screen Two: Close Relations (1990)
Season 6, Episode 4
9/10
Love between brother and sister who didn't grow up together
4 August 2006
This is a story about love between a brother and a sister who meet for the first time at their father's funeral. They didn't even knew about the other's existence until then. He is fifteen years her senior and went to sea, as their mother got pregnant with her. This is the story about their hardships due to the reaction of the people around them. In the end they got their right to live together, as they both get sterilized. Thrilling story about incest or not, when they, as said before, did not know about the other. The story is told in a flowing manner and the questions will still linger in your mind when the movie has ended.

Adalen 31 (1969)
9/10
Definitely not a waste of time!
18 July 2006
Dramatized story about strikers, black-foots, saw-mill-owners and the military in a small Swedish town in 1931. The military was sent in to stop the strikers that were marching towards one of the mills. Due to inexperience and nervousness in the commanding officer, the order to fire was given and five people were killed. From then on Swedish military has been forbidden to act against civilians, until this summer, when a new law was passed in Swedish parliament. This law permits the police to ask the military for help in terror-like situations, with commanding chief of police as supreme commander. The film is a fairly true revue of what happened that day in 1931.
